Back in my gluten eating days, I posted a recipe for pumpkin loaf that I made several times every fall. My family loved it and that pumpkin bread became a staple during the fall months.

So, when I decided to make that original recipe gluten-free, I had a lot of recipe testing to do in order to recreate this gluten-free version.

In gluten-free baking, the flour is very important, so I went through a lot of pumpkin bread recipes, and my family got to eat a lot of gluten free pumpkin bread. (Some good, and some just OK, and one terrible – coconut flour). I tried the recipe with almond flour, oat flour, and several other gluten-free flours.

The winner, according to my taste testers, and in my opinion, is this gluten free pumpkin loaf recipe. It’s really exactly like the original recipe, which was made with regular flour.
